Class Check.STAG
java.lang.Object
java.util.AbstractMap<K,V>
java.util.HashMap<java.lang.Integer,java.lang.Object>
ru.bitel.bgbilling.plugins.cashcheck.common.Check.STAG
- All Implemented Interfaces:
java.io.Serializable,java.lang.Cloneable,java.util.Map<java.lang.Integer,java.lang.Object>
- Enclosing class:
- Check
public static class Check.STAG
extends java.util.HashMap<java.lang.Integer,java.lang.Object>
Шорткат для установки сложных вложенных тегов в чек/позицию. По сути мэп такой же, с ограничениями по типам.
используется в динкоде типа new Check.STAG(){{ tag(22666, 666); }}
ключи - целые значения тегов, значения - String или Long
- See Also:
- Serialized Form
-
Nested Class Summary
Nested classes/interfaces inherited from class java.util.AbstractMap
java.util.AbstractMap.SimpleEntry<K extends java.lang.Object,V extends java.lang.Object>, java.util.AbstractMap.SimpleImmutableEntry<K extends java.lang.Object,V extends java.lang.Object>Nested classes/interfaces inherited from interface java.util.Map
java.util.Map.Entry<K extends java.lang.Object,V extends java.lang.Object> -
Constructor Summary
Constructors Constructor Description STAG() -
Method Summary
Modifier and Type Method Description static Check.STAGfromJson(java.lang.String svtag)voidtag(int tag, long value)voidtag(int tag, java.lang.String value)java.lang.StringtoJson()Methods inherited from class java.util.HashMap
clear, clone, compute, computeIfAbsent, computeIfPresent, containsKey, containsValue, entrySet, forEach, get, getOrDefault, isEmpty, keySet, merge, put, putAll, putIfAbsent, remove, remove, replace, replace, replaceAll, size, valuesMethods inherited from class java.util.AbstractMap
equals, hashCode, toStringMethods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, waitMethods inherited from interface java.util.Map
equals, hashCode
-
Constructor Details
-
STAG
public STAG()
-
-
Method Details
-
toJson
public java.lang.String toJson() -
fromJson
-
tag
public void tag(int tag, java.lang.String value) -
tag
public void tag(int tag, long value)
-